I wanted to mark this day, the 6th anniversary of Sandy Hook. DH and I sought out Rock Creek Cemetery in search of this sculpture. It' is commonly called "Grief" but Saint-Gaudens named it "The Mystery of the Hereafter" or "The Peace of God that Passeth Understanding". It is part of the Adams Memorial, the rest being designed by famous architect Stanford White.

For me, this sculpture so captures the pain of loss and suffering in so many significant and yet subtle ways....the pain and grief we can only imagine and never capture in our hearts for the loss of the 28 people who died that day.
